我已经在我的应用程序(foo.app)中使用了Info.plist,并将CFBundleName和CFBundleDisplayname设置为" bar"但是OSX继续将名称设置为" ; foo",所以它似乎是使用应用程序包名称而不是我在plist中指定的显示名称。
我是否一定需要在plist中设置此字段:LSHasLocalizedDisplayName?因为我并不特别关心应用程序名称是否已本地化。
答案 0 :(得分:1)
在info.plist中重命名项目并不是一个好主意,因为此名称也在其他地方使用!
在XCode中,从左上角选择项目,然后在“文件”检查器的“标识和类型”部分(右侧)中,在“名称”字段中输入新名称。按返回。将显示一个对话框,列出项目中可以重命名的项目。该对话框包括预览更改后项目的显示方式。